How much do records associate j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 5, 2026, the average hourly pay for records associate in Durant, OK is $16.38,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.99 and $17.12 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a records associate,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Records Associate, you need str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and a high school diploma or equivalent, with some positions preferring coursework in information management. Familiarity with electronic records management systems (ERMS), databases, and office software like Microsoft Office is typically required. Strong communication, discretion, and the ability to prioritize tasks make someone stand out in this role. These skills ensure accurate record-keeping, data security, and efficient retrieval, which are critical for regulatory compliance and smooth business operations.

What are some common challenges faced by records associates, and how can they be managed effectively?

Records Associates often face challenges such as managing large volumes of documents, ensuring accurate data entry, and maintaining compliance with retention policies. To manage these effectively, it's important to develop strong organizational skills, stay up-to-date on relevant regulations, and utilize document management systems proficiently. Collaborating closely with other departments and regularly reviewing processes can also help streamline workflows and reduce errors.

The main difference between a Records Associate and a Data Entry Clerk lies in their scope of responsibilities. Records Associates typically handle more complex record management tasks, ensuring data accuracy and compliance, often within specialized industries like healthcare or legal sectors. Data Entry Clerks primarily focus on inputting data quickly and accurately into systems, often performing repetitive tasks. Both roles require strong attention to detail and computer skills, but Records Associates usually require a broader understanding of recordkeeping procedures.

What is a records associate?

Records Associates are professionals responsible for managing, organizing, and maintaining company records and documents. They ensure that information is accurately filed, accessible, and complies with legal and regulatory requirements. Their duties often include data entry, filing, retrieving documents, and assisting with records retention and destruction processes. Records Associates play a key role in supporting business operations by safeguarding important information and ensuring efficient document management.

Key Qualifications:

  • Associate's or Bachelor's degree in Health Information Management, Medical Records Administration, or a related field highly preferred.
  • Minimum, three (3) years of experience in medical records or health information management, preferably in a long-term care or healthcare setting.
  • In-depth understanding of federal and state regulations related to medical records, HIPAA compliance, and long-term care documentation standards.
  • Strong organizational, analytical, and communication skills with the ability to manage confidential information accurately and securely.
  • Ability to collaborate effectively with nursing and administration teams to ensure complete and compliant recordkeeping.

Responsibilities:

The Director of Medical Records is responsible for establishing, implementing, and maintaining an effective health information management system that ensures compliance with all applicable federal and state laws, regulations, survey guidelines, and professional standards of practice. This position upholds the facility's policies and procedures governing medical records and health information to ensure accurate, complete, and confidential documentation of resident care.
